And we'll definitely play some 4-3 in with the 3-4 to get our best players on the field doing what they do best.4-3 DE - Carter, Jarmon DT - Golston, Haynesworth OLB - McIntosh, Orakpo MLB - Fletcher If our goal is to be able to give teams multiple looks without dramatically altering our personnel groupings our 4-3 defense will look exactly the same as our 3-4 defense. One of the OLBs will simply have a hand in the dirt. 3-4DE - Carriker DE - Haynesworth DT - Kemoeatu OLB - Orakpo, McIntosh MLB - Fletcher, (either Perry Riley or Robert Henson) Although it is possible that Rocky could play OLB in some packages, he's not a great fit for the position and should be competing at ILB with Fletcher, Blades, Riley, et al.
